The Role Of Vague Nerve And Its Transmittance In Cerebral Hemorrhage Complicated With MODS

ObjectiveTo investigate FOS,CHAT and VIP expression in the medullary visceral zone of the rats following cerebral hemorrhage(CH)complieated with multiple organ dysfunotion syndrome(MODS);TO discuss the potential role of vagus never and its transmittance CHAT,VIP in CMODS.Methods1.Model of Cerebral hemorrhage complicated with MODS was induced in rats by injecting CoilagenaseⅦinto the caudase putamen.Subdiaphragmatic vagotomy or vagus nerve stimulations by electricity was performed.2.90 Wister rats were randomly divided into five groups:normal control group(n=10),sham-operative group(n=10),subdiaphragrnatic vagotomy group (SDV,n-10),cerebral hemorrhage group(CH,n=20),cerebral hemorrhage+ subdiaphragmatic vagotomy group(CH+SDV,n=20),cerebral hemorrahge+vagus nerve stimulation group(CH+SIV,n=20).Incidences of systemic inflammatory response syndrome(SIRS)and MODS were diagnosed by their criteria.3.Changes of symptoms and signs including temperature,heart rate and respiration of each group were recored,the amount of WBC and function of liver and kidney were examined.Pathological changes of brain \lung \liver\intestines and kidney were recorded and pictures were taken through optical microscope.The area density of positive staining expressing FOS,CHAT and VIP in medullary visceral zone were analyzed for the relative content by immunohistochemistry(ABC). 4.Results were expressed as(?)+S,one-way-anova and T-test of SPSS 11.0 soft ware was used to evaluate the difference among groups.Results1.The rats of hemorrhage group had higher temperature and respiration than normal group,SDV group and sham-operative group(P<0.05),and the level of ALT,AST,BUN,Cr,LDH and LDH in CH group improved significantly(P<0.05).There were significant differences between CH+SDV group and normal control group, sham-operative group,SDV group,CH group(P<0.01)at above items.Another significant difference exists between CH+SIV group and CH+SDV group at above items(P<0.05).2.In CH group,CH+SDV group and CH+SIV group there were various inflammatory lesions on the organ tissue,in CH group the organ had significantly pathological changes at 24 hourpoint.In CH+SDV group the inflammatory reaction on lung and small intestine can be seen more serious than that in CH group.And the inflammation reaction was more serious in CH+SIV group than in CH group,while less serious than in CH+SDV group.In CH+SIV group,the peripheral organs had significantly pathological changes at 24 hour point,and the changes gradually recovered in 48 hours.3.The FOS or CHAT or VIP-positive neurons were observed in MVZ in CH group,CH+SDV group and CH+SIV group,in which positive neurons were denser than those in control group,sham-operative group(P<0.01).The expression of FOS,CHAT and VIP in CH+SDV group is less obvious than cerebral hemorrhage group. While the expression of FOS,CHAT and VIP in CH+SIV group is more obvious than CH group and CH+SDV group.ConclusionThe vagus nerve may play a positive role in cerebral hemorrhage followed MODS.Both CHAT and VIP may be the important transmittances of vagus nerve that affect the MVZ and peripheral organs in rats with CMODS.
